The Taylor 214ce Plus brings upgraded refinement to one of Taylor’s most popular Grand Auditorium models. With its solid Sitka spruce top, the guitar delivers a lively, articulate voice that works across genres—from modern worship to singer‑songwriter sets to light strumming at home. The spruce top provides clarity and dynamic range, giving players a responsive instrument that feels expressive whether played softly or pushed with a heavier attack.
Layered Indian rosewood back and sides add depth, warmth, and visual elegance while maintaining durability and climate stability—ideal for musicians who need a reliable guitar that travels well and performs consistently. The Plus package elevates the experience with upgraded aesthetics, a gloss finish, and Taylor’s ES2 electronics, which capture the guitar’s natural acoustic character with impressive accuracy when plugged in.
